Almost the trademark of Sweden is the moose. The moose is the largest deer animal in the world, 2 metres in height and weighing up to 400-500 kilograms. Other animals that can be found in Sweden are deer, red fox and Polar fox, hare, rabbit, beaver and seal. Predators of special interest are the wolf, lynx, brown bear and wolverine. The mountain regions host various birds such as carpercalians, mountain grouse, black grouse, and several different owls, as well as numbers of different kinds of smaller birds. There are two types of eagles, rare in numbers, spread out over the country.
